Will Garrett Crochet Leave Red Sox In 2030? Full $170 Million Contract Details
Apr 1 · Jackson Roberts

There weren't many things that could lighten the mood among Boston Red Sox fans amid the team's 1-4 start, but the team managed to deliver one of them on Monday.

Teams:
  • Red Sox

    Red Sox
Comments
0 / 300 chars
Loading...
More from Sports Illustrated

Sat, Apr 5

Variant: snack